FromSoftware has a multiplayer co-op spinoff set in the Elden Ring universe launching in 2025

Extremely anticipated: FromSoftware president Hidetaka Miyazaki not too long ago stated that the corporate had no plans for a sequel to the enormously profitable Elden Ring. In fact, that does not rule out different tasks associated to the IP. A trailer at The Recreation Awards revealed that Miyazaki was teasing an upcoming multiplayer spin-off.

FromSoftware unveiled Elden Ring Nightreign on the 2024 Recreation Awards this week. The standalone co-op spin-off of one of the vital common PC video games launches in 2025, with a community check scheduled for February.

This 12 months’s Recreation Awards hosted a number of shocking world premiere trailers, however Elden Ring Nightreign is perhaps one of the vital uncommon. Multiplayer has at all times been an important part of FromSoftware’s “Souls” video games, however a co-op-focused spin-off is considerably new for the corporate and the sequence.

The sport has groups of as much as three gamers exploring Limveld, an open-world map in a universe parallel to Elden Ring’s setting. Limveld shrinks every evening over a three-day cycle, taking inspiration from battle royale video games, with a boss showing every evening. The sport has eight playable character sorts.

Nightreign may additionally incorporate roguelike components. Gamers can get hold of relics and improve their characters after dying. Moreover, the map modifications with every session.

Gamers can join the February community check at Namco’s web site. Pricing particulars for the check and the completed sport stay unclear, however the beta is simply obtainable for PlayStation 5 and Xbox Collection consoles. The ultimate launch may even come to Steam, PlayStation 4, and Xbox One.
